DETAILED JOB DUTIES
• Build an industry-leading Inside sales team to drive revenue growth
• Identify and implement telephone and operational systems to maximize productivity and drive distributed retail growth
• Lead, Coach and, Encourage new sales representatives to arm them with the knowledge and processes to be succesful
• Tracking and publishing new order volumes and closings generated by the Distributed Retail Sales Team. Individual results as well as team and regional totals, trends, pipeline characteristics such as spoilage and duration of each type – purchase/refi, valuations, title only.
• Tracking and publishing of Sales Activity for each individual representative – contacts to leads, to meetings, follow up meetings, to opportunities, and ultimately to wins. Be able to equate how different types of sales activity equates to a wins (orders placed)
• In conjunction with Sales Leadership, coordinate the agenda and presenters in support of Dist. Retail Sales Meetings.
• Research and manage lead sources – (a) identifies, locate, and justify the purchase (if necessary) of lead sources such as Loan Officers: Retail, Brokers, Correspondents, Realtors, Real-estate Attorneys. (b) Manage those lists to ensure improved contact quality is maintained, lists are worked by sales representatives.
• Oversee and Coordinate the onboarding of new Dist. Retail Sales Reps – ensure advance activities are completed prior and coordination of the onetime onboarding event
